不是的,阿里云的服务器(ECS)并不只能解析阿里云的域名,它可以解析任何合法的域名,无论该域名是在阿里云、腾讯云、Cloudflare、GoDaddy 还是其他域名注册商那里注册的。
下面是详细说明:
✅ 阿里云服务器可以解析哪些域名?
阿里云的 ECS(弹性计算服务)服务器本质上就是一个标准的 Linux 或 Windows 服务器,它的 DNS 解析功能是由操作系统和配置决定的,而不是由阿里云平台限制的。因此:
- 它可以访问和解析:
- 阿里云注册的域名
- 其他服务商注册的域名(如腾讯云、华为云、GoDaddy、Namecheap 等)
- 国内外的 CDN 域名
- 自建 DNS 的私有域名(只要能访问到对应的 DNS 服务器)
🧰 域名解析是怎么工作的?
域名解析主要依赖的是 DNS 服务器。阿里云服务器默认使用的是阿里云提供的 DNS 服务器(10.0.0.2),但这不影响它解析非阿里云的域名。
你也可以修改 /etc/resolv.conf 文件(Linux)或网络设置(Windows),将 DNS 更改为:
- Google Public DNS:8.8.8.8、8.8.4.4
- Cloudflare DNS:1.1.1.1
- 自定义 DNS 服务器
这样服务器就可以用这些 DNS 来解析任何域名了。
🔧 如何验证服务器是否能解析某个域名?
你可以通过以下命令测试域名解析:
ping example.com
nslookup example.com
dig example.com
其中 example.com 可以是你想解析的任意域名。
⚠️ 可能会遇到的问题
虽然阿里云服务器可以解析所有域名,但在某些情况下可能会出现无法解析的情况,比如:
| 问题 | 原因 |
|---|---|
| 域名未备案(国内服务器) | 如果你的阿里云服务器位于我国大陆,并且你要访问的域名没有在阿里云备案,则可能被屏蔽 |
| DNS 设置错误 | 比如手动设置了不可用的 DNS 地址 |
| 网络策略限制 | 比如 VPC、安全组、ACL 等限制了 DNS 流量 |
| 域名本身有问题 | 比如 DNS 记录配置错误、域名过期等 |
✅ 总结
| 问题 | 答案 |
|---|---|
| 阿里云服务器只能解析阿里云域名吗? | ❌ 不是,它可以解析任何域名 |
| 是否可以解析其他平台的域名? | ✅ 可以,如腾讯云、GoDaddy 等 |
| 域名解析靠什么? | DNS 服务器配置 |
| 是否需要特殊设置? | 不需要,默认即可解析,但可自定义 DNS |
如果你有具体的域名解析失败问题,也可以提供更多信息,我可以帮你排查。
云计算HECS